Types of oil extraction machines

Cold Press Oil Machine
1. Operates at low temperatures (typically below 50°C).
2.Produces high-quality oil with more natural flavor and nutrients.
3.Seeds are heated before or during pressing.Lower oil yield than hot pressing.
4.Suitable for premium edible oils.

Hot Press Oil Machine
1.Higher oil yield.
2.Commonly used for commercial oil production.


Screw Oil Press (Oil Expeller)

1.The most widely used type.
2.A rotating screw compresses the seeds to extract oil.
3.Available in small, medium, and industrial capacities


Hydraulic Oil Press
1.Uses hydraulic pressure instead of a screw.
2.Produces high-quality oil with minimal heat.
3.Best suited for small-batch or specialty oils.


Main components
1.Seed hopper
2.Screw shaft (or hydraulic press)
3.Pressing chamber
4.Heating system (for hot press models)
5.Oil outlet
6.Oil cake outlet
7.Electric motor and gearbox


Working principle
1.Clean the seeds to remove impurities.
2.Feed the seeds into the hopper.
3.The screw or hydraulic system compresses the seeds.
4.Oil flows out through small openings.
5.The remaining solid residue (oil cake) is discharged separately.


Typical capacities
1.Mini machines: 3–10 kg/hour (home or small business)
2.Small commercial: 20–100 kg/hour
3.Medium industrial: 100–500 kg/hour
4.Large industrial: 1–20 tonnes/day or more


Applications
1.Small oil mills
2.Farms
3.Food processing businesses
4.Cold-pressed oil production
5.Commercial edible oil manufacturing

When choosing an oil extraction machine, consider:

1.The type of seed you plan to process.
2.Required production capacity.
3.Whether you need cold-pressed or hot-pressed oil.
4.Power source (single-phase or three-phase electricity).
5.Ease of cleaning and maintenance.

The Step-by-Step Manufacturing Process

The production lifecycle is elegant in its simplicity. Because the leaves are naturally robust, the process requires zero artificial binders, chemicals, or additives.

As shown in the circular manufacturing process above, the workflow is entirely sustainable from start to finish:

  1. Collection & Logistics: Sourcing naturally fallen leaves from local areca palm plantations.
  2. Washing & Sorting: Cleaning the sheaths in fresh water to remove dirt, sand, and organic debris.
  3. Heat Pressing: Placing the damp leaves into hydraulic molding machines equipped with heated dies to form the exact plate or bowl shape.
  4. Trimming & Sterilization: Shaving off the excess rough edges and running the products through UV sterilization to ensure food-grade safety.
  5. Packing & Global Distribution: Wrapping the final products in moisture-proof packaging so they are ready for retail or export markets.

Key Features of Energy-Efficient Models

What makes a plate-making machine truly “green”? It comes down to three core technologies:

  1. Smart Induction Heating: Unlike older coil-based heaters that stay on constantly, induction or high-efficiency cartridge heaters focus heat exactly where it’s needed—on the die surface. This reduces heat-up time by 30% and prevents energy loss into the surrounding air.
  2. Variable Frequency Drives (VFD): Modern hydraulic units use VFDs to control the motor speed. Instead of the motor running at full power during the loading and unloading phase, it slows down when pressure isn’t required, saving up to 40% on electricity bills.
  3. Advanced Thermal Insulation: High-grade ceramic or glass-wool insulation around the dies ensures that heat is retained within the mold. This allows the machine to maintain a steady operating temperature (typically $150^{\circ}\text{C}$ to $180^{\circ}\text{C}$) with minimal power cycling.
  4. Auto-Cutoff Sensors: Integrated timers and digital thermostats automatically cut power to the heating elements once the optimal temperature is reached, preventing overheating and unnecessary energy consumption.

Why Choose Hydraulic Technology?

Hydraulic machines utilize fluid power to generate immense force—typically ranging from 8 to 20 tons. This high tonnage is the secret behind a “premium” finish.

  • Uniform Rigidity: High pressure ensures that the fibers of the Areca sheath are compressed tightly, preventing the plate from becoming soggy or losing shape when holding hot liquids.
  • Leak-Proof Edges: Precise hydraulic molding creates sharp, sealed edges that prevent leaks, a common issue with lower-pressure manual machines.
  • Reduced Labor Fatigue: Unlike manual lever-operated machines, hydraulic systems do the heavy lifting. The operator simply places the leaf and pushes a button, leading to higher productivity and lower turnover.
  • High Production Volume: With a faster cycle time (averaging 20–30 seconds per plate), hydraulic machines allow you to fulfill bulk orders for large retailers and international clients.
